Printer HP smart tank 517 prints ok but left side, specially top left corner letters are missing or smeared. Sometimes even in the middle of the page some letters are not showing or partially smeared. Cleaned many times. Tried to perform alignment but gives me an error message saying "check maintenance manual" .. have no idea where the maintenance manual is .

It seems like you're experiencing print quality issues with your HP Smart Tank 517 printer. Here are some steps you can take to troubleshoot and improve the print quality.

 

Check Ink Levels: Ensure that all ink tanks have sufficient ink. If any tank is low or empty, replace the ink cartridge.

Print Head Alignment: Since you mentioned an error during the alignment process, try the following:

  • Make sure you are following the correct steps for aligning the print heads as per the printer manual.
  • If there is an error message, refer to the printer's user manual or maintenance manual for guidance. The maintenance manual might be available on the HP website.

Clean Print Heads: Run the printer's built-in cleaning utility. Most printers have a tool or utility for cleaning the print heads. Refer to your printer's manual for instructions on how to access and use this feature.

Check Paper Quality: Ensure you are using the correct type and quality of paper for your printer. Low-quality or incompatible paper may affect print quality.

Update Firmware/Drivers: Make sure that your printer firmware and drivers are up-to-date. Visit the HP website to download and install the latest firmware and drivers for your printer model.

Inspect the Print Cartridges: Check the print cartridges for any defects or issues. Remove and reseat the cartridges to ensure they are properly installed.

Calibrate the Printer: Some printers allow you to calibrate the print settings. Check your printer manual for instructions on how to calibrate the printer to improve print quality.

Check for Physical Obstructions: Inspect the printer for any physical obstructions or debris that may be affecting the print quality. Clean the printer thoroughly, especially in areas where the paper travels.
